Checking the adjustment of the front grill headlights
PGPPN065
During a check on a test wall the tractor must stand on a level surface and the tyres must be inflated to the
prescribed pressure. The basic vertical setting is 3.5% at the shipping weight of the tractor.In the horizontal
direction the light beams must be parallel with the longitudinal axis of symmetry of the tractor.
Adjusting the front grill headlights
When the bulb is replaced, it is recommended to always adjust the headlights.
l - distance of the test wall from the headlight (5 m)
h - height of the headlight centre above the road surface
'h
- headlight inclination (-3.5 %) to the distance of the test wall = 17.5
cm
D
- raising of the outline of an asymmetrical headlight (15%)
The adjustment is performed simultaneously with all the
screws for the vertical and horizontal direction of the
beam. In the adjusted condition all the springs of non-
adjusting screws must be pre-tensioned. Each headlight is
adjusted separately. The lamps are replaced by removing
from the rear side of the reflector.
